The Elixir of Echoes: The Alchemist's Forbidden Recipe

In the heart of the ancient and mystical continent of Elythar, where the whispers of the past danced in the air like a siren's song, there lived a woman named Aria. She was not like other alchemists; her heart was set on a forbidden path, a quest that could either make her the most powerful being in the land or consume her soul in the abyss of eternal damnation.

Aria was known as the Peakless Alchemist, a title she had earned by mastering the most delicate and dangerous arts of alchemy. Her name was whispered in hushed tones, both in awe and fear, for she had the ability to manipulate the very essence of life and death.

The story begins in the dimly lit chambers of her secret laboratory, where the air was thick with the scent of herbs and the crackle of ancient tomes. Aria was hunched over her workbench, her fingers tracing the intricate patterns etched into a peculiarly shaped vial.

"This is it," she murmured to herself, her voice barely above a whisper. "The Elixir of Echoes, the forbidden recipe that binds the elements of eternity."

The Elixir of Echoes was a legendary concoction, said to be the key to eternal life. It was said that those who drank from it would be granted the ability to traverse the fabric of time, to see the echoes of the past and the whispers of the future. But the cost was great; the drinker would be forever bound to the elixir, their soul trapped in the endless cycle of time.

Aria's quest for the Elixir of Echoes was born from a deep-seated desire to understand the mysteries of life and death. She had lost her parents in a tragic accident, and the grief had left her with a hollow ache in her chest. She believed that if she could understand the nature of time, she might be able to bridge the gap between the world of the living and the world of the dead, to bring her parents back to her.

As she worked, Aria's mind raced with thoughts of the ancient texts she had uncovered. They spoke of a hidden grove, deep within the forbidden lands of the Great Forest, where the ingredients for the Elixir of Echoes could be found. But the path to the grove was fraught with peril, guarded by creatures of myth and legend.

The first challenge came in the form of the Siren of the Swamps, a creature that could enchant the very air with its song, lulling its victims into a slumber from which they would never wake. Aria faced the Siren head-on, her mind sharp and her will unbreakable. She used her knowledge of alchemy to create a protective barrier around herself, allowing her to withstand the Siren's mesmerizing melody.

Next, she encountered the Guardian of the Caverns, a massive creature made of stone and iron, its eyes glowing with the fire of a thousand suns. Aria's heart pounded as she approached the creature, her hand trembling as she reached out to touch its cold, unyielding surface. But as she made contact, a surge of energy coursed through her, and she felt a connection to the creature that she had never felt before. It was as if she had been waiting for this moment all her life.

With the Guardian's blessing, Aria continued her journey. She crossed deserts where the sands shifted like liquid, and climbed mountains where the air was so thin that she could barely breathe. Each step brought her closer to the hidden grove, and each step brought her closer to the truth she sought.

Finally, she arrived at the grove, a place of serene beauty and tranquility. The air was thick with the scent of blooming flowers, and the sound of a gentle stream trickled through the underbrush. In the center of the grove stood an ancient tree, its branches stretching towards the heavens, its leaves shimmering with an otherworldly light.

Aria approached the tree, her heart pounding with anticipation. She reached out and touched a leaf, and immediately, the world around her seemed to shift and change. She saw the echoes of the past, the whispers of the future, and the threads that wove the fabric of time together.

But as she delved deeper into the tree's secrets, she realized that the Elixir of Echoes was not the key to eternal life, but rather the key to understanding the cyclical nature of existence. She saw the pain and joy of all who had ever lived, and she understood that the true essence of life was not in the pursuit of immortality, but in the living of each moment.

With a heavy heart, Aria turned away from the tree and began the journey back to her laboratory. She knew that the Elixir of Echoes was not for her, but for those who truly needed it. She returned to her workbench, her heart no longer heavy with grief, but filled with a newfound sense of purpose.

As she mixed the final ingredients, she whispered a silent vow to her parents, to live each day to the fullest and to honor their memory. And as the Elixir of Echoes bubbled to life, she felt a sense of peace wash over her, knowing that she had found the true essence of life, even if it meant letting go of her quest for eternal existence.

The Elixir of Echoes was not a potion of immortality, but a reminder that the beauty of life lies in its impermanence, in the echoes of the past and the whispers of the future that bind us all together. And with that realization, Aria found her place in the world, a Peakless Alchemist who had learned the true meaning of eternity.
